The Rajasthan Royals are all pumped up as they are getting ready to play in the IPL playoffs in 2024. RR, after winning 8 out of 14 games, is comfortably seated in the third spot and have successfully qualified for the final four.

Rajasthan Royals have consistently done well in the IPL over the years, but they haven’t managed to win more IPL trophies except in 2008 under the captaincy of Shane Warne. Rajasthan Royals IPL playoffs record

YearResult
2008Semi Final- Won by 105 runs
against Delhi Capitals
Final – Won by 3 wickets
against Chennai Super Kings
2013Eliminater- RR won by 4 wickets against SRH
Qualifer 2 – MI won by 4 wickets
2015Eliminator – Lost to RCB by 71 runs
2018Eliminator – Lost to KKR by 25 runs
2022Finals – Lost to Gujarat Titans by 7 wickets

RR Win/Loss record in IPL Playoffs

Matches 9
Won4
Lost5
Highest Total192/9 in 20 overs vs Delhi Capitals (Semifinal, 2008)
Lowest Total 109/10 in 19 overs vs Royal Challengers Bengaluru (Eliminator, 2015)

RR Playoffs hurdle begins!

Speaking about RR in the playoffs is surely not a good topic to discuss in front of RR fans and their team. RR have played four times since the 2008 victory, but they have never achieved success. In 2013, they surely defeated Sunrisers Hyderabad in the eliminator after finishing in third place. But they lost the qualifier 2 against the Mumbai Indians, who eventually became champions that year.

In 2015, they certainly secured a spot in the playoffs after finishing the group stage in 4th place, but once again failed to make an impact as they lost in the eliminator to Royal Challengers Bengaluru by a significant margin of 71 runs.

In 2018, the playoff hurdle remained a challenge for them as well. Under the captaincy of Steve Smith, it was considered their best chance, as the team was performing exceptionally well. However, they couldn’t make that final push. They lost the eliminator once again, this time to the Kolkata Knight Riders.
